Hereās a suggestion: monitor SOC, not āGOMā range.
(For ER pack) Read your current SOC and multiply by 3, and thereās your remaining range; subtract 10% if youāre driving over 60mph, or add 10% if youāre driving under 60mph. Easy mental math, update range in your head as often as you like, more...

I wasnāt aware of that spec (where did you find the 475A number?); I got my impression by watching OBD data in Car Scanner app. Regardless of 475A or 500A max, an adapter that only passes 250A-350A isnāt going to be capable of much more than 100kW; meaning, longer charge times!
People donāt realize how much current is required to deliver 150kW, given our Lightningās relatively low pack voltage (low-mid 300v). Any adapter that passes less than 500A will prove to be a disappointment, and its users will probably accuse Tesla of derating their Superchargersā¦

Even 48A x 240V = 11kW charge rate⦠so the SR Lightning (98kWh pack) can home-charge a relatively deep 10%-90% in under 8hrs. Iāve yet to find my truck not fully charged in the morning!
